A split center column allows the tripod to reach its minimum height of 7.4" with the legs spread to their widest position. The SPRINT 150 Kit is a rugged, affordable travel tripod setup. Each leg has a foam grip for added comfort, and rubber feet for securely resting on adverse surfaces both in the studio and the field. The tripod's four-section legs are individually adjustable and are secured by easy-to-use flip locks. The Sprint 150 Aluminum Tripod with SBH-150DQ Ball Head from Slik is a compact camera support that can hold up to 4.5 lb and weighs just 2.3 lb.
